rjh914 Posted January 7, 2021 Share Posted January 7, 2021 Could use some advice on troubleshooting flourescent lights on an old Dixie Narco 501. I installed new, big daddy F64 T12 lights, but they wouldn't fire up. Next, I tried a new, modern ballast from Home Depot...still no dice. What am I missing here? AZVendor Posted January 8, 2021 Share Posted January 8, 2021 E models are notorious for having broken wires in the harness between the cabinet and the door. The original ballast should have been mounted to the inside of the cabinet next to the condenser with the plug leading to the door from there. First, make sure that the new ballast supports two F64T12 bulbs. If it only shows T8s then it won't work. Second, put black wire to black wire and white to white on the new ballast to the old supply wires. Third, do the same on the red and blue wires. If you have no power then open up the harness between the cabinet and the door and play with individual wires there. The problem is probably the black or white wire being broken there. rjh914 Posted January 21, 2021 Author Share Posted January 21, 2021 Thank you AZ Vendor!!! Sure enough, the black/white wires were broken where the harness "folds" at the door. The old 15lb boat anchor ballast still worked. I find it odd that they used solid wire for these lights.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
